1. 50cc Mopeds

The 50cc moped segment is ideal for beginners and those looking for an economical mode of transportation. The Sunny Gas Motor Scooter, for example, offers a perfect blend of style and functionality, featuring a trunk and windshield for added convenience. With a fuel efficiency of up to 70 MPG, it’s an excellent choice for daily commutes.

2. Automatic Mopeds

Models like the RPS Sunny A6 provide users with an automatic transmission, making them easy to operate. These scooters are designed for urban riding, and their lightweight structure and electric start feature enhance user experience. They offer a top speed of around 35 mph, making them suitable for navigating city streets.

3. Three-Wheel Scooters

Sunny’s three-wheel scooters, including the 150cc Trike models, prioritize stability and safety. They are perfect for leisurely rides or running errands. The two front wheels provide enhanced grip on the road, making them a safer option for newer riders or those looking for added security.

Maintenance Tips for Sunny Scooters

1. Regular Oil Changes

To keep your Sunny scooter running smoothly, regular oil changes are essential. Check the manufacturer’s recommendations for the appropriate oil type and change intervals.

2. Tire Maintenance

Keep tires properly inflated and inspect them regularly for wear and tear. Proper tire maintenance ensures better fuel efficiency and safer rides.

3. Battery Care

For models with electric start, maintaining the battery is crucial. Regularly check battery connections and replace the battery as needed to avoid starting issues.

4. Clean and Lubricate

Regularly clean the scooter to prevent dirt accumulation. Lubricating moving parts will also extend the scooter’s life and enhance performance.

Can I ride a Sunny scooter on the highway?
Most Sunny scooters, especially the 50cc models, are not designed for highway speeds. They are best suited for city and suburban riding.

What is the top speed of a Sunny scooter?
The top speed varies by model, with 50cc scooters generally reaching speeds of around 30-35 mph, while 150cc models can go up to 60 mph.
